BGSU Summer Music Institute Flute Camp
June 22-27, 2025
Bowling Green State University​
​
A typical day includes private lessons, seminars, master classes, flute choirs, guest artist or student/faculty performances. Classes will cover topics such as breathing, sound, articulation, technique, performance anxiety, practice strategies and more. Each student will have the opportunity to perform in chamber ensembles, masterclasses, and flute choir.
